Couscous with Chicken and Vegetables

Cultural Context

Couscous, a staple of North African cuisine, has its roots in the Berber culture of Morocco. Traditionally served during communal meals, it symbolizes hospitality and celebration. This dish often showcases seasonal vegetables and is a versatile canvas for various proteins. Today, couscous has gained global popularity, appearing in diverse culinary adaptations around the world.

MoroccanMAmain
45 min
medium
4 servings
Servings4
6 pc chicken thighs
340 g couscous
1 small lemon
3 tsp salt
1 tsp pepper
1 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p onion powder
1 tsp ginger powder
1.5 tsp cumin powder
1 tsp coriander powder
½ tsp paprika
1 tsp curry powder
½ tsp garam masala
1 tsp baharat mix
5 tbsp evoo
1 tsp flour
2 tbsp harissa paste
10-12 whole garlic cloves
½ cup diced onion
3 tbsp chopped garlic
½ cup diced carrot
¾ cup diced celery
1 med tomato
½ cup pumpkin chunks
1 cup canned chickpeas
1 chicken/vegetable bouillon or ½ cup stock
1 cup diced bell peppers (mixed type)
knob of butter
whole chilli
parsley

1

Step 1 – Marinating the chicken: Add 2 tsp salt, 1 tsp pepper, 1 tsp garlic powder, 1 tsp onion powder, 1 tsp ginger powder, 1.5 tsp cumin powder, 1 tsp coriander powder, ½ tsp paprika, 1 tsp baharat mix and juice from 1 medium lemon to chicken thighs and mix well. Cover and marinate for a minimum of 2 hrs to overnight.

2

Step 2 – Frying the chicken: Bring the chicken out of the fridge 20-30 mins before cooking. Add 1 tsp flour to chicken and mix well. Heat 3 tbsp evoo on med hi heat and cook the chicken thighs on 2-3 mins/side. Add 10-12 whole garlic cloves. Remove the chicken and garlic and put aside.

3

Step 3 – Cooking the vegetables: In the same pan add ½ cup diced onion, 3 tbsp chopped garlic and cook until slightly browned. Add ½ cup diced carrot and ¾ cup diced celery and cook for a few minutes. Cover and cook for 7-8 mins. Add 1 med tomato cut into chunks, then add spices and cook for a few minutes. Add optional pumpkin chunks and canned chickpeas, then add ½ cup of water and a cube of chicken/vegetable bouillon.

4

Step 4 – Fully cooking the chicken: Add the partially cooked chicken to the pan and cover to cook.

5

Step 5 – Preparing the couscous: In a bowl put 340g couscous. Add 1 cup of hot water gradually and fluff with a fork. Add a knob of butter and keep fluffing, then cover and keep aside.

6

Step 6 – Adding bell peppers and harissa paste: Add a cup of diced bell pepper and harissa paste to the chicken pan, then remove the chicken.

7

Step 7 – Add couscous to the pan: After removing the chicken, add couscous to the pan and mix well, then top it with the chicken.

8

Step 8 – Garnish: Garnish with whole peppers and fresh parsley.
